Episode description
The two big drug topics that are front and centre in the minds of Canadians are the coming legalization of marijuana, and the opioid crisis, which has seen thousands die of overdoses from fentanyl and other deadly drugs.
Is there anything that can be learned from Portugal, which decriminalized all drugs following a wave of overdose deaths in the 1990s?
Dave is joined by Vancouver Sun columnist Daphne Bramham who spent a week in Portugal for a seven-part series on drug policy.
